Definition of Smart Building: It is an automated type of building, which monitors the electrical operations of the building such as lighting, heating, ventilation, air conditioning, internal and external security and other related systems automatically. Websmart grid sensor: A smart grid sensor is a small, lightweight node that serves as a detection station in a sensor network . Smart grid sensors enable the remote monitoring of equipment such as transformers and power lines and the demand-side management of resources on an energy smart grid .
